Sc0tt:
Thanks all.
In a wheelchair now. Can't spend more than about an hour in a car so far. Still on lots of pain medication.
Accident happened when I was rounding a blind bend on a mountain highway. A bus coming in the other direction thought it would be a good idea to overtake a truck through the blind corner. My GoPro was filming at 2 frames a second. Within 4 frames I saw the bus, hit the brakes and leant harder into the corner, the bus sees me and accelerates and tries to get back into his lane, as I am leaned over and he is merging back into his lane, his rear end clips me and I go down. Buggered up my left leg and ankle. Bike was OK!
About an hour laying on the side of the road until the ambulance came. Another 30 minutes to hospital. They then straightened my elg and un-dislocated my ankle....all without pain relief! Fun times. I didn't know I could make those sounds.
Will see how I'm going, but more likely Feb or March at this time.
